How much do python pandas remote jobs pay per hour?

As of Jul 2, 2026, the average hourly pay for python pandas remote in St. Louis, MO is $56.99, according to ZipRecruiter salary data. Most workers in this role earn between $46.97 and $64.76 per hour, depending on experience, location, and employer.

What are some common challenges faced by remote Python Pandas developers and how can they be addressed?

Remote Python Pandas developers often encounter challenges such as collaborating effectively with distributed teams, managing large datasets with limited local resources, and ensuring version control of data and code. To address these, it's helpful to establish clear communication channels (like Slack or Teams), utilize cloud-based data storage and computing platforms, and adopt collaborative tools like Git for code management. Regular virtual check-ins and thorough documentation also help maintain alignment and productivity in a remote setting.

What are Python Pandas Remote jobs?

Python Pandas Remote jobs are positions that require expertise in the Pandas library, a powerful data analysis tool in Python, and allow employees to work from any location outside of a traditional office environment. These jobs often involve data cleaning, manipulation, and analysis tasks, with responsibilities ranging from building data pipelines to generating insights from large datasets. Remote Pandas roles are common in industries like finance, healthcare, technology, and research, where data-driven decisions are essential. They typically require strong programming skills, problem-solving ability, and experience with distributed team collaboration tools.

A Day In The Life:
Leveraging our inherent market intelligence is a critical component to Bunge's success, particularly in the dynamic agricultural markets.  This the reason why Bunge has one of the large economic analysis teams in the industry. Our analysis team is comprised of over 50 analysts worldwide who gather, analyze, supply and demand and other pertinent information. The global analysts work closely with global traders to help market develop market theses that drive the company's trading and risk decisions. The team covers global grains, oilseeds, biofuels, ocean freight and livestock. 


The Data Scientist, Geospatial Analytics will be a core contributor to Bunge's Global Economic Analysis team, applying data science, satellite imagery, advanced statistical modeling, and emerging generative AI techniques to generate valuable insights across global agricultural markets. This role will lead the development of scalable, satellite-based analytics that support global crop forecasting, supply chain intelligence, and commodity market analysis. The position focuses on integrating public Earth observation data with proprietary datasets and transforming them into actionable signals that enhance our understanding of crop conditions, acreage, yield potential, and global supply-demand dynamics.   

What You'll Be Doing:
   Design, build and scale satellite-based analytics pipelines for real-time crop monitoring at globe scale;
   Analyze and integrate multi source datasets, including satellite imagery (Sentinel 1/2, Landsat, MODIS), weather and soil data, agricultural statistics, field level observations, and proprietary datasets
   Develop geospatial indicators such as NDVI anomalies, crop classifications, and yield signals to support trading and commercial decisions
   Leverage cloud infrastructure (e.g., Google Cloud Platform, AWS) for large scale geospatial data processing
   Utilize platforms and tools including Google Earth Engine, BigQuery, and Python based analytics pipelines
   Apply AI and machine learning techniques to imagery and time series data (e.g., classification, segmentation, feature extraction, and temporal modeling)
   Collaborate with economists, market analysts, data engineers, and business leaders to integrate geospatial insights into market views and fundamental analysis
   Monitor, evaluate, and continuously refine deployed models and analytics to ensure sustained accuracy and measurable business impact
   Clearly communicate complex analytical findings, model insights, and strategic recommendations to diverse audiences, including senior leadership and traders, to support informed decision making and global risk management

Skills/Experience Requirements:
   Master's degree or higher in Remote Sensing, Statistics, Computer Science, or a closely related quantitative field 
   Minimum of 5 years of professional experience in remote sensing, geospatial analytics, or agricultural data science 
   Advanced proficiency in Python (e.g., pandas, NumPy, scikit learn, statsmodels, TensorFlow, GeoPandas, rasterio) 
   Strong SQL skills for data extraction, manipulation, and analysis across large datasets 
   Solid understanding of geospatial data systems, projections, and large scale processing workflows 
   Demonstrated ability to translate complex data and models into practical agricultural, commercial, or market insights 
   Excellent communication and presentation skills, with the ability to explain complex analytical concepts clearly and concisely 
   Highly detail oriented, proactive, and self motivated, with the ability to work both independently and collaboratively in a fast paced, global environment


Preferred Skills/Experience:
   Background in agriculture, crop modeling, or commodity research 
   Experience working with radar data and vegetation indices 
   Exposure to yield modeling, acreage estimation, or crop classification workflows 
   Knowledge of agricultural commodity markets (e.g., grains, oilseeds, biofuels) and agronomic concepts

At Bunge (NYSE: BG), our purpose is to connect farmers to consumers to deliver essential food, feed and fuel to the world. As a premier agribusiness solutions provider, our team of ~34,000 dedicated employees partner with farmers across the globe to move agricultural commodities from where they're grown to where they're needed-in faster, smarter, and more efficient ways. We are a world leader in grain origination, storage, distribution, oilseed processing and refining, offering a broad portfolio of plant-based oils, fats, and proteins. We work alongside our customers at both ends of the value chain to deliver quality products and develop tailored, innovative solutions that address evolving consumer needs. With 200+ years of experience and presence in over 50 countries, we are committed to strengthening global food security, advancing sustainability, and helping communities prosper where we operate. Bunge has its registered office in Geneva, Switzerland and its corporate headquarters in St. Louis, Missouri. Learn more at Bunge.com.
